首页 文章
  • 0 votes
     answers
     views

    记忆 - 自然地址边界

    定义结构填充是根据处理器指定的内存对齐规则对齐结构的数据成员的过程 . 英特尔x86处理器的内存对齐规则是什么?据我了解,Intel-x86处理器的自然地址边界各为32位(即addressOffset%4 == 0)因此,在x86处理器中, struct mystruct_A { char a; int b; char c; }; 将被构建为, struc...
  • 0 votes
     answers
     views

    最长的IPv6前缀匹配

    我们正在尝试实现IPv6地址的最前缀匹配 . 表示IPv6地址以有效执行此计算(最长前缀匹配)的最佳方法是什么 . IPv6地址通常以Array [Byte]表示 . (IPv6地址通常以Array [Byte] [16]表示) . 为了找到最长的前缀匹配,我们需要将地址转换为BitSet(或某种位的数组表示),然后找出最长的前缀 . 这个堆栈级别的新手,并想知道我是否有任何遗漏 . 任何有助于...
  • 1 votes
     answers
     views

    java中的BitSet是存储位还是整数?

    我遇到了很多关于bitset的编码网站 . 但我无法理解它是存储位还是整数 . BitSet创建一个由布尔值表示的位数组 . import java.util.*; public class GFG { public static void main(String[] args) { BitSet bs1 = new BitSet(); Bi...
  • 1 votes
     answers
     views

    java中BitSet的nextClearBit()实际上是如何工作的?

    BitSet类中的此方法用于返回设置为false的第一个位的索引 import java.util.BitSet; public class BitSetDemo { public static void main(String[] args) { BitSet b = new BitSet(); b.set(5); b.set(9); b.s...
  • 1 votes
     answers
     views

    在布尔数组中设置位的随机索引(Java)

    我在过去的几天里一直在寻找这个东西,并且遇到了使用“BitSet方法”的最推荐的解决方案 . 我试着设置bit的索引并使用get方法显示它 . 这是我的代码: int value = (myMap.get(key)); // value could be anything from 0-255 if (items.contains(key)) { BitSet bitSet1 = ne...

热门问题